Electrical energy storage systems can be used to compensate for fluctuations in renewable energy, provide localized backup in the event of power failure, address peak loads, and many other use cases.
Electrical energy storage systems consist of power control units that monitor and manage multiple battery modules. A separate system monitor ensures safe and efficient operation based on internal conditions and external influencing factors. In addition, the system control coordinates all the processes within the system and provides external communication. These systems ensure the safe and reliable operation of the energy storage system, and they all depend on safe and reliable interconnect solutions.
Phoenix Contact offers a wide range of industrial-grade connectors and cables for energy storage systems.
Phoenix Contact BPC series battery-pole connectors allow flexible and reliable front cabling of battery modules for up to 350 amps and 1,500 volts. These connectors feature a 360 degree rotatable design for flexible routing and mechanical coding that prevents polarity reversal. The connectors are also touch-proof, even when not plugged in.
Phoenix Contact BBC series busbar connection systems are ideal for slide-in systems, supporting blind-mating in a touch-proof design that is scalable up to 200 amps at 1,500 volts.
